A digital self-tuning controller algorithm for systems with time delay is presented in this paper. The controller parameter design is derived from ultimate gain and ultimate period of the system. This procedure can be implemented on various types of controller design based on the knowledge of the ultimate values, such as the well-known Ziegler-Nichols method.
